Abstract
Artificial Immune System is a computational system which is inspired from vertebrate immune system. For the characteristics of adaptability and diversity, Artificial Immune System is used to solve engineering problems, especially computer security problems. Danger Model is a new research focus of Artificial Immune System which is inspired from innate immune system. Previous researches have proved that Danger Model is effective in intrusion detection. The calculation of danger signals is the kernel of Danger Model, which is not effectively solved. In this paper we considered that danger comes from changes. Staring from monitoring the changes of computer systems, inspired from the principle of differential calculus, a calculating method based on changes is presented. Preliminary experiment has proved that such a danger signal calculating method based on changes can detect a certain kind of Trojan in Windows XP successfully, without any priori knowledge.
